Point72 is a leading global alternative investment firm led by Steven A. Cohen. Building on more than 30 years of investing experience, Point72 seeks to deliver superior returns for its investors through fundamental and systematic investing strategies across asset classes and geographies. We aim to attract and retain the industry’s brightest talent by cultivating an investor-led culture and committing to our people’s long-term growth.

Okay Flexibility, but Expect to be Onsite
Pros: For a large hedge fund, they do offer some flexibility. If you're established, a hybrid model is possible a couple of days a week. Vacation policy is decent, which helps offset the intense work schedule. Good for career growth in the asset management industry.
Cons: Don't expect much true work flexibility as a Junior Analyst. You're mostly tied to the Stamford, CT office. It's an onsite culture, especially for junior roles, and leadership expects you there most days. Remote work often feels discouraged or like you're missing important interactions.
Advice to Management: Consider giving more autonomy and trusting employees with increased remote work options, especially for roles that don't require constant trading floor presence. It could help with retention and overall morale.

Decent Pay, But Don't Expect Early Riches
Pros: The base salary for an Associate at this hedge fund is pretty competitive, especially in the Stamford, CT office. We've got a solid 401k match, which is a big plus. Health insurance plans are also decent.
Cons: Bonuses aren't always what you'd hope for, especially compared to some bigger investment banks. The PTO policy feels a bit stingy for a corporate environment. Don't expect huge raises unless you really stand out.
Advice to Management: Consider reviewing the bonus structure to be more competitive with peers. Also, a more generous PTO policy would really help with employee morale.

Demanding Hours, Onsite is the Standard
Pros: You learn so much in an investment analyst role here. The pace is intense, but the resources and mentorship are top-notch. Being in the Stamford office means you're always connected, which helps with quick decisions.
Cons: Work flexibility is almost non-existent. You're expected to be at your desk in the Stamford office, a truly onsite gig. Forget about a hybrid model or working remotely unless it's an emergency. This financial services role demands long hours.
Advice to Management: It would be great if Point72 could explore more flexible work options, even a single hybrid day, for tenured Investment Analysts. It would really help with employee retention and overall work-life balance.
